Curs de legislație rutieră pentru cei care merg cu trotineta electrică. Noile reguli propuse pentru evitarea accidentelor
The Romanian government proposes mandatory traffic law courses for electric scooter users to enhance road safety. This initiative aims to reduce accidents involving scooters, which can currently be operated by individuals aged 14 and older without prior training. The new regulations would require users to complete a course at an authorized training unit, ensuring they understand traffic rules and responsibilities. Notably, those with existing driving licenses would be exempt from this requirement. The law is expected to take effect 90 days after publication, pending parliamentary approval. Recent data shows a significant rise in accidents involving electric scooters, highlighting the need for better education and safety measures.
